Using #CactusGraphs or #MinimalNegations to implement pools of #MutuallyInhibitoryNeurons erects #NeuralArchitectures on substantially different foundations from current #Connectionist models. At a high level of abstraction, however, there is enough homology between the 2 orders to compare their performance on many of the same tasks. Thus I was able to try the program on a few examples suggested by #McClelland & #Rumelhart.

Our #CactusGraph bears a vocabulary of \(41\) #LogicalTerms, each denoting a #BooleanVariable, so our proposition, call it \(``q",\) is a #BooleanFunction \(q:\mathbb{B}^{41}\to\mathbb{B}.\) Since \(2^{41}=2,199,023,255,552,\) its #TruthTable has \(>\) 2 trillion rows and its #VennDiagram has that many cells. There are \(2^{2^{41}}\) functions \(f:\mathbb{B}^{41}\to\mathbb{B}\) and \(q\) is just one of them.

One way to do this is to interpret the blank or #UnmarkedState as the #RestingState of a #NeuralPool, the bound or #MarkedState as its #ActivatedState, and to represent a mutually inhibitory pool of #Neurons \(a,b,c\) by the proposition \(\texttt{(}a\texttt{,}b\texttt{,}c\texttt{)}.\)
